数据库研发门槛是什么意思
-
数据库研发门槛是指进入数据库领域从事研发工作所需要具备的一定的技术和知识水平。以下是数据库研发门槛的几个方面:
-
编程能力:数据库研发需要具备扎实的编程能力,熟悉至少一种编程语言,如C、C++、Java等。同时,对于SQL语言的掌握也是必要的,因为SQL是数据库操作的基础。
-
数据结构和算法:数据库研发需要对数据结构和算法有深入的理解和应用能力。数据结构是数据库存储和查询的基础,算法则是对数据进行处理和优化的关键。
-
数据库原理和设计:熟悉数据库原理和设计是数据库研发的基础。需要了解数据库的存储结构、索引原理、事务处理、并发控制等方面的知识。
-
性能调优和优化:数据库研发需要具备性能调优和优化的能力。这包括对数据库查询、索引、表结构等进行优化,提高数据库的响应速度和吞吐量。
-
数据库管理和维护:数据库研发需要具备数据库管理和维护的能力。这包括对数据库的备份和恢复、容灾和故障处理、数据安全等方面的工作。
总结起来,数据库研发门槛较高,需要具备编程能力、数据结构和算法的基础知识、数据库原理和设计的理解、性能调优和优化的能力,以及数据库管理和维护的技能。只有掌握了这些知识和技能,才能在数据库研发领域取得较好的成果。
1年前 -
-
数据库研发门槛是指从事数据库研发工作所需要具备的技术和知识的要求。数据库研发门槛的高低直接影响着一个人是否能够胜任数据库研发工作以及在该领域的发展潜力。
数据库研发门槛主要包括以下几个方面:
-
数据库基础知识:了解数据库的基本概念、原理和体系结构,掌握数据库的基本操作和管理技术,熟悉SQL语言的使用和优化。
-
数据结构和算法:熟悉各种数据结构和算法,能够设计和实现高效的数据库存储结构和索引机制,优化数据库的性能和查询效率。
-
编程语言和工具:掌握至少一种编程语言(如C++、Java、Python等)和相关的开发工具,能够使用编程语言进行数据库开发和优化。
-
分布式系统和并发控制:了解分布式数据库系统的原理和设计,熟悉分布式数据库的部署和管理,能够解决分布式环境下的数据一致性和并发控制的问题。
-
数据库安全和备份恢复:具备数据库安全管理和备份恢复的知识,能够制定和实施数据库安全策略,保障数据库的安全性和可靠性。
-
数据库性能优化:具备数据库性能优化的技能,能够分析和调优数据库的性能问题,提高数据库的响应速度和吞吐量。
-
数据库设计和建模:掌握数据库设计的方法和技巧,能够进行数据库的逻辑设计和物理设计,合理规划和组织数据库的结构和关系。
总之,数据库研发门槛较高,需要具备扎实的数据库基础知识、编程能力、分布式系统和并发控制的理解、数据结构和算法的应用能力等。只有具备这些技术和知识,才能在数据库研发领域中有所建树。
1年前 -
-
数据库研发门槛是指进入数据库研发领域所需具备的技术和知识的要求。数据库研发门槛较高,需要掌握多种技能和工具,包括数据库原理、SQL语言、数据模型设计、数据库管理系统(DBMS)的使用和调优等。以下将从准备工作、学习路径和实践经验等方面介绍数据库研发的门槛。
一、准备工作
- 基础知识:数据库研发需要具备计算机基础知识,包括数据结构、算法、操作系统原理等。
- 编程语言:熟悉至少一种编程语言,如Java、Python等,能够编写和调试代码。
- 数据库基础:了解数据库的基本概念和原理,熟悉SQL语言的基本操作和语法。
二、学习路径
- 数据库原理:学习数据库的基本原理,包括关系数据库、非关系数据库、数据模型等。
- SQL语言:熟悉SQL语言的基本操作和常用语法,能够编写复杂的查询语句和数据操作语句。
- 数据库管理系统(DBMS):学习常用的数据库管理系统,如MySQL、Oracle、SQL Server等,了解其架构、功能和特性。
- 数据模型设计:学习如何设计合理的数据模型,包括实体关系图(ER图)、范式等。
- 数据库调优:学习如何优化数据库的性能,包括索引设计、查询优化、存储优化等。
三、实践经验
- 实际项目:参与数据库相关的实际项目,通过实践锻炼自己的数据库研发能力。
- 数据库调优:在实际项目中,学习如何对数据库进行调优,提升数据库的性能和效率。
- 数据库安全:学习如何保护数据库的安全性,包括权限管理、备份恢复等。
总结:数据库研发门槛较高,需要具备计算机基础知识、编程能力和数据库相关的技术知识。通过学习数据库原理、SQL语言、数据库管理系统和数据模型设计等内容,并结合实际项目的实践经验,可以提升自己的数据库研发能力。
1年前